fix: Refine geometry demos for 1024x768 and fix animations
- Fix timer restart when switching between animated demo scenes - Update all demos from 800x600 to 1024x768 resolution - Add screen_angle_between() for correct arc angles in screen coords - Fix arc directions by accounting for screen Y inversion - Reposition labels to avoid text overlaps - Shift solar system center down to prevent moon orbit overflow - Reposition ship/target in pathfinding demo to avoid sun clipping - Scale menu screen to fill 1024x768 with wider buttons - Regenerate all demo screenshots 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.com/claude-code) Co-Authored-By: Claude <noreply@anthropic.com>

def screen_angle_between(p1, p2):
|
||||
"""
|
||||
Calculate angle from p1 to p2 in screen coordinates.
|
||||
In screen coords, Y increases downward, so we negate dy.
|
||||
Returns angle in degrees where 0=right, 90=up, 180=left, 270=down.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
dx = p2[0] - p1[0]
|
||||
dy = p1[1] - p2[1] # Negate because screen Y is inverted
|
||||
angle = math.degrees(math.atan2(dy, dx))
|
||||
if angle < 0:
|
||||
angle += 360
|
||||
return angle
